Tamil Nadu's naming inconsistency - how can we push for a standardization?
This is not a new problem. There are already several posts in this subreddit discussing the confusion around naming conventions in Tamil Nadu (example: https://www.reddit.com/r/TamilNadu/s/KXO2NrwMrc).
The problem is well understood. What I want to discuss is - what can we do about it?
My proposal is simple: Tamil Nadu government should standardize names as [CHILD'S GIVEN NAME] [FATHER'S OR MOTHER'S GIVEN NAME] - no initials.
This maps directly to the internationally recognized [GIVEN NAME] [SURNAME] format and resolves mismatches across Aadhaar, PAN, NEET, JEE, UPSC, visa applications, and more.
Most people are not even aware of these problems until they face one themselves. They continue using initials simply because there is no official guidance telling them otherwise. A government standardization would help people avoid these mistakes from the start - before the damage is done.
